Strictly speaking, investment risk can never be completely eliminated, though its impact can be mitigated or passed on. Hedging To hedge successfully, producers must understand futures markets, cash markets, and basis relationships. They must trade in the futures market and will have to involve more people such as a commodity broker and a lender in their market decision making. Margin money is required to maintain a position in the futures market.

Series (of Options): Options of the same type (i.e., either puts or calls, but not both), covering the same underlying futures … farmer bears the risk at the market to hedge the risk by selling a futures contract. For instance, if he is expected to produce 1000 tons of wheat in next six months, he could establish a price for that quantity by selling 10 wheat futures contracts, each being of 100 tons.
